Breaking Away from the “One Sensor Fits All” Model
Most tracking systems are designed around a single sensor manufacturer or a fixed technology stack. It’s tidy for the vendor, but restrictive for the customer.
Kinsetsu takes a radically different approach:
1) We connect to the sensors you already have, and the ones you may need tomorrow.
This means your solution isn’t limited by hardware choices. You can integrate:
RFID for high-volume asset movement
BLE for low-cost, frequent monitoring
GPS for outdoor location
Environmental sensors for condition tracking
Specialist industry sensors for niche requirements
Instead of forcing one technology into every scenario, Kinsetsu blends the right sensors for each use case. This flexibility unlocks efficiencies that traditional systems simply can’t match.
